Sol

2014 Friuli Colli Orientali Chardonnay

Ronco Del Gnemiz Sol is a captivating Chardonnay from the renowned Friuli Colli Orientali region, celebrated for its exceptional terroir. This white wine showcases a vibrant and refreshing character, accentuated by its bright acidity that invigorates the palate. The fruit intensity is prominently displayed with delightful notes of green apple, pear, and citrus, making each sip an enjoyable experience. Its structure is beautifully balanced, presenting soft and subtle tannins that complement the fruit flavors without overwhelming them. This vintage, from 2014, offers a sophisticated and food-friendly profile that pairs wonderfully with a variety of dishes, from seafood to creamy pasta. Overall, Ronco Del Gnemiz Sol is a delightful expression of Chardonnay that embodies the elegance of its region, making it a fantastic choice for any wine enthusiast.

Region:


Italy
Italy

While France takes the crown for the most famous wines styles and grape varieties, Italy is where wine was first perfected. The ancient Greeks called it Oenotria—"land of the vines"—and the Roman Empire advanced grape growing and winemaking to a level of quality we still enjoy today. But behind Italy's best-known wines, such as Chianti, Barolo and prosecco, there's an almost endless diversity of delights awaiting the intrepid explorer. The key to understanding Italian wine is regionality and (of course) food. From the aromatic and sparkling whites of the north to Sicily's rich and spicy reds, Italy offers wine lovers a lifetime of gastronomic treats.
